State health agency definition

State health agency means that public health related entity of state government designated by the governor to establish and maintain a confidential registry of patients authorized to engage in the medical use of marijuana and enact rules to administer this program.
State health agency means the public health-related entity of state government designated by the governor by executive order pursuant to section 14 of article XVIII of the state constitution.
